为什么导入文件会遇到还原度问题

MasterGo

官方 · 2022年08月02日

还原度问题


MasterGo 同 Sketch、XD、Figma 等工具一样,是完全独立的工具,彼此的设计理念和功能实现会有差别,此外在文件导入时会涉及到数据转换、数据完整性等问题,因此导入其他文件到MasterGo 之后,就会有一定概率出现还原度问题,短期难以做到 100% 还原。

MasterGo 会不断针对各类文件的导入进行专项优化和技术升级,最终目的是确保文件导入后可以无缝衔接,逐渐将调整、修复的工作量变为0,让用户在导入文件后能够立刻继续之前的工作和设计。


以下是目前已知的、可能遇到的还原度问题,导入后需要手动调整。

如果您遇到其他还原度问题,请联系我们,MasterGo 会第一时间进行排查和修复。


导入 Sketch 可能遇到的还原度问题


原文件中 “设置的编组色调” 在导入后会消失

原因:Sketch 支持设置编组的色调,MasterGo 暂时不支持编组色调。


原文件中的 “图片色相” 效果在导入后可能会发生变化

原因:Sketch 的图片色相效果与 MasterGo 的图片色调效果设计存在差异。


当“组件中嵌套实例且被作为蒙版” 时,导入后实例覆盖/组件重写不生效

原因:MasterGo 与 Sketch 蒙版功能的设计存在差异。


当原文件中“遮挡图层的蒙版设置了透明度”时,导入后蒙版透明度无法作用到被遮挡图层

原因:MasterGo 与 Sketch 蒙版功能的设计存在差异。


当原文件中“无填充和描边的图层”设置了阴影效果时,导入后阴影效果无法显示

原因:MasterGo 与 Sketch 的图层阴影效果在设计上存在差异。


部分情况下,原文件中 “组件的智能布局(Smart Layout)设置” 在导入后会有差异

原因:Sketch 的智能布局功能与 MasterGo 的自动布局功能在设计上存在差异。


原文件中有文字通过 “超出文本框” 来隐藏时,超出文本框的文字在导入后会显示

原因:Sketch 默认不显示超出文本框的文字,MasterGo 则默认显示超出的文字。


其他:

原文件中的 “外部组件” 在导入后会以“新增外部控件页面”的方式统一存放,也可以先将 Sketch 外部组件本地化后再导入。


导入 XD 可能遇到的还原度问题


原文件中通过 “粘贴属性设置的组件集” 在导入后无法显示原样式

原因:MasterGo 暂不支持对组件集外观属性的复制粘贴。


原文件中 “手动添加的辅助线” 在导入后会消失

原因:MasterGo 支持自动显示辅助线,无需手动添加,Sketch 中手动添加的辅助线导入后会消失。


导入 XD 文件后页面出现空白

原因:可能是生成导入文件的 XD 版本较低,可尝试用较新版 XD 重新保存文件再导入。


导入 Figma 可能遇到的还原度问题


Figma 本地文件导入后,容器与矩形的描边设置项 “虚线” 会变为 “自定义”

原因:MasterGo 与 Figma 对于容器与矩形描边的渲染实现方式存在差异。


Figma 链接文件导入后,容器的描边设置项均会变为 “实线”

原因:Figma 链接导入的数据结构不完整,获取不到这部分数据,因此会变成默认选项。


原文件中“设置的分块填充(Paint bucket)” 在导入后无法显示

原因:MasterGo 暂时不支持分块填充功能。


原文件中 “设置的文本列表” 在导入后,列表的项目数字与项目符号无法显示

原因:MasterGo 暂时不支持文本列表功能。

面向团队的专业 UI/UX 设计工具

免费使用